A pedestrian died after being struck by a lorry in Sunbury. Police are investigating the early-morning incident.

Police have told his family about the bad news. Surrey Police are now investigating the incident. At this point police haven’t arrested anyone, so they really need help from the public.
Surrey Police want to hear from witnesses, especially anyone who saw the collision. They also want any video footage, including CCTV, dashcam, or helmet cam videos. Anything helps their investigation, so please check what you have.
The A316 was shut down after the accident, reopening around 1 PM after a long time. It had been closed for over a mile, stretching from M3 Junction 1 to Nallhead Road. Bus route 290 was also affected. Now that the road reopened, normal service returned.
